My First Duchess

Rate this book
In need of a bodyguard to protect her from her devious brother-in-law, Margaret, the beautiful duchess of Pyneham, hires dashing rogue Jamie Scott, and soon finds herself succumbing to his fatal charms. Original.

10 pages, Paperback

First published December 1, 1993

About the author

Susan Sizemore

116 books606 followers
Susan Sizemore's life and interests include such varied activities as medieval costuming and embroidery, being a chef, and working in the defense industry.She is owned by her spoiled rotten, beloved mutt dog, rather than the other way around, and this is just fine with her.Current hobbies include hiking and studying t'ai chi. She travels whenever she can, loves history, loud music, movies, good coffee, and writes constantly.She hopes readers enjoy her stories as much as she enjoys writing them.She has won the Romance Writers of America's Golden Heart Award and has been nominated for two Romantic Times awards.
